(R)-benzyl (1-chloropent-4-en-2-yl)oxycarbamate

Base Information
  • Chemical Name:(R)-benzyl (1-chloropent-4-en-2-yl)oxycarbamate
  • CAS No.:1613376-35-4
  • Molecular Formula:C13H16ClNO3
  • Molecular Weight:269.728
